As a cardiologist, Dr. Amar Dinker Patel offers a range of services focused on the diagnosis, treatment, and prevention of cardiovascular diseases. These services typically include:

  • Clinical Cardiology Consultations: Comprehensive evaluations for patients presenting with various cardiac symptoms or risk factors for heart disease. During these consultations, Dr. Patel would review the patient's medical history, conduct a physical examination, and discuss any necessary diagnostic tests or treatment plans.
  • Diagnostic Testing: Ordering and interpreting a variety of cardiac tests to assess heart function and identify any underlying conditions. These tests may include electrocardiograms (ECG/EKG) to measure the electrical activity of the heart, echocardiograms to visualize the heart's structure and function using ultrasound, stress tests (exercise or pharmacological) to evaluate the heart's response to physical exertion, and potentially the interpretation of Holter and event monitors for detecting heart rhythm abnormalities.
  • Management of Heart Conditions: Developing and implementing treatment strategies for a wide spectrum of cardiovascular diseases, such as coronary artery disease (including angina and heart attacks), heart failure, arrhythmias (irregular heartbeats), hypertension (high blood pressure), hyperlipidemia (high cholesterol), and valvular heart disease. This often involves medication management, lifestyle recommendations, and coordination of care for more invasive procedures when necessary.
  • Preventive Cardiology: Focusing on identifying and managing risk factors that can lead to heart disease. This includes assessing an individual's risk profile based on family history, lifestyle, and existing medical conditions, and providing guidance on lifestyle modifications and medical therapies to reduce the risk of developing cardiovascular problems.
  • Follow-up Care: Providing ongoing management and monitoring for patients with established heart conditions to ensure the effectiveness of treatment plans and to detect and address any changes in their condition. Regular follow-up appointments are crucial for optimizing long-term heart health.
